Middleton Black Ridge
Middleton Black Ridge is a ridge in Washington, Utah and has an elevation of 3,120 feet. Middleton Black Ridge is situated nearby to the town Washington, as well as near the suburb Bloomington Hills.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Red Cliffs Mall
Shopping center
Red Cliffs Mall is a shopping mall in St. George, Utah, United States that opened in 1990. It is the only major indoor shopping center between Las Vegas, Nevada and the Wasatch Front, located on Red Cliffs Drive, adjacent to Interstate 15.
Burns Arena
Stadium
Burns Arena is a multi-purpose arena in St. George, Utah. It is the home of the Utah Tech Trailblazers basketball teams. The capacity of the arena is 5,000 people. Burns Arena is situated 2 miles south of Middleton Black Ridge.

Middleton
Photo: PaulGamerBoy360,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Middleton is a small Southern Utah community halfway between St. George and Washington. This article also covers Green Springs, a small community next to Middleton between Saint George and Washington.
St. George
Photo: Óðinn, CC BY-SA 2.5 ca.
St. George is a city in southwestern Utah, on the Utah-Arizona border, known regionally as "Utah's Dixie". The city is nestled in a scenic valley of desert vistas in the northeastern Mojave Desert, adjacent to the majestic Pine Valley Mountains.
